Welcome to this beautifully restored 1923 English Revival cottage and garden in South Pasadena. This historic home is an impressive combination of original details -- such as the rose brass entry handle, crystal door knobs, and many windows from their era -- that are married with state-of-the-art amenities -- such as Ring, Nest, and high-efficiency solar panels. As you approach the home the rose and lavender garden with short boxwood hedge creates a magical atmosphere. The level of detail is as important inside. Refinished 1923 white oak flooring, the original Batchelder tiled faux fireplace, and a vaulted living room ceiling with exposed wood beams greet you. The dining room includes an archway, original corner built-in, and Tiffany-style ceiling light that makes the room a comfortable space for enjoyment and conversation. The completely remodeled cottage-style kitchen features a farmhouse sink with overhead school-house windows, oiled butcher block countertops, and comfortable cork floors. Enjoy the primary suite downstairs which includes a bedroom with a garden view, a marble & crystal bathroom with imported slipper tub, beveled mirror closet doors, and a laundry closet.
